If you live in Buttonwood please read Train Noise
 
I am looking for feed back from people that live IN Buttonwood. We are considering a home but one of us is a light sleeper and has a hard time falling asleep. So please be honest. If you had to do it again would you choose a different area? I know many people say they can hear the train quiet a distance away but I really want to know about noise inside homes in Buttonwood. Thanks!

I also live in Buttonwood almost at the end of Buttonwood Run and I can't hear the train inside. I can hear it outside but it does not interfere with conversation or telephone conversation.

bike42 08-28-2013 03:21 PM

The people in The Villages who are really close to the train tracks are up in the farthest north neighborhood in Marion County. Check the map; the tracks run right next to US Hwy 301. Buttonwood is not very close. The trains do not run very often. Relax, you will sleep just fine; the frogs make more noise than the trains.
